Economy & Jobs
Martinsville residents earn a median household income of $56,186 , which is 25% below the national average of $75,149.
Per capita income is $31,317. The unemployment rate stands at 3.0% (17%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 8.1%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 1,396 business establishments, including 108 restaurants.
Housing & Cost of Living
The median home value in Martinsville is $140,400 , 50% below the national median of $281,900.
Zillow estimates the typical home at $284,384. Median rent is $952/month, with 31.2%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 93.3 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1961.

Climate & Weather
Martinsville has an average annual temperature of 52°F (11°C).
Winters average 28°F in January while summers reach 73°F in July. The area gets 293 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 45.5 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 41.
